Causes of Leaves Falling Over

πŸŒͺ️ Environmental Stress Factors

Environmental conditions play a crucial role in the health of your lablab plants. High temperatures, ideally between 20Β°C to 30Β°C (68Β°F to 86Β°F), can stress the plant, leading to drooping leaves.

Low humidity levels, ideally maintained around 50-70%, can also contribute to leaf fall. Additionally, light conditions are vital; lablab thrives in full sun to partial shade. Inadequate light can result in weak growth and drooping leaves.

πŸ’§ Watering Issues

Overwatering

Overwatering is a common issue that can lead to serious problems for your lablab. Symptoms include yellowing leaves, mushy stems, and root rot, often caused by poor drainage or heavy soil types.

Underwatering

Conversely, underwatering can also cause leaves to droop. Signs include wilting leaves, dry soil, and leaf drop, typically due to infrequent watering or high temperatures that lead to rapid moisture loss.

πŸ₯¦ Nutrient Deficiencies

Nitrogen Deficiency

Nitrogen deficiency is another factor to consider. Symptoms include yellowing of older leaves and stunted growth, as nitrogen is crucial for leaf development and overall plant vigor.

Potassium Deficiency

Potassium deficiency can manifest as leaf edges turning brown and weak stems. This nutrient is essential for water regulation and stress resistance, making it vital for healthy lablab growth.

πŸ› Pest Infestations

Common Pests

Pests can wreak havoc on your lablab plants. Common culprits include aphids, which cause curled leaves and sticky residue, and spider mites, which leave fine webbing and stippled leaves in their wake.

These pests weaken the plant, leading to drooping leaves and overall decline. Regular monitoring is essential to catch these infestations early.

🦠 Disease Factors

Fungal Infections

Fungal infections are another serious concern for lablab health. Common diseases like root rot and powdery mildew can cause wilting, discoloration, and leaf drop.

Preventing these issues involves proper watering techniques and ensuring good air circulation around your plants. Keeping an eye on these factors can help maintain a healthy lablab.

Solutions for Alleviating Leaf Droop

🌊 Adjusting Watering Practices

Establishing a consistent watering schedule is crucial. Water your lablab when the top inch of soil feels dry to the touch.

Using well-draining pots is essential to prevent water from pooling. This ensures that excess moisture can escape, keeping roots healthy.

Monitor weather conditions regularly. Adjust your watering frequency based on rainfall and humidity levels to avoid over or underwatering.

🌱 Fertilizing with Appropriate Nutrients

Fertilizing your lablab with balanced fertilizers is key to promoting healthy growth. Look for options high in nitrogen and potassium to support leaf development.

Apply fertilizer every 4-6 weeks during the growing season. This will help maintain nutrient levels and encourage robust plant health.

πŸ’§ Improving Soil Drainage

Improving soil drainage can significantly impact your plant's health. Amend your soil by incorporating perlite or sand to enhance drainage capabilities.

If drainage issues persist, consider repotting your lablab. Use pots with drainage holes to prevent waterlogging and root rot.

πŸ› Implementing Pest Control Measures

Pest control is vital for maintaining healthy plants. Consider using organic options like neem oil or insecticidal soap to manage infestations.

Regular monitoring is essential. Check your plants weekly for early signs of pests to catch any issues before they escalate.

🌿 Providing Structural Support for Drooping Plants

Providing structural support can help prevent drooping. Use stakes or trellises to support climbing growth and keep your plants upright.

When tying plants, be gentle. Use soft ties to avoid damaging stems while providing the necessary support.
